Re: The steal at QB in the next NFL Draft

I'll give Winston a pass for coming in cold yesterday. He actually started decent and then he was missing throws and reads. People give Brees crap about the dump offs but yesterday Winston missed 2 of these which would have served in 2 ways. One avoid the sack and two keep the clock running.
Maybe practicing this week with first team will help him but listening to Hebert last night he said Winston misses open receivers in practice.
